The Final Project for the Computer Graphics class is to create a 3D application primarily utilising WebGL. My group members are myself, Albert Cahyawan, and Shan Valdo. Our group’s idea was to create a space-sim of sort, allowing the player to control a spaceship and fly around the galaxy. The models used in the project are the space plane, which is created in Maya, and the planets which are generated in Three.js and textured in there as well.

Pirate Games

Website Name: pirategameshop.com

About this website:

The website is going to be called “pirategameshop.com”. Contrary to the name, the website is going to sell legit copies of video games. The website is going to stock both steam keys and physical copies where available. It will also sell voucher codes for various outlets such as Steam and GOG.

Interaction on this website:

The ordering process is relatively standard. Customers will have to create an account, fill in their information including their steam account. After doing so, they can browse the website for the item they want, which can be categorized by Genre, or item type(Digital, Physical, Vouchers, e.t.c) and add the items they want to their cart. They will then proceed to check out and be given an account number to transfer to and the total they have to transfer. After the customer transferred, they will have to fill a form with the transfer information(account name used, e.t.c), they will also be required to fill in their preferred delivery method and address if they order physical items. After it is verified, the item will be sent and the transaction is completed.

We started work on the website by downloading  free bootstrap from the internet, we did this so we don’t have to worry about the visual aspect of our project and could just work on the functionalities. First we started work on the login and sign up page because that is the way we make sure we are able to insert and delete from the database. Once we got the login and sign up going, we started work on the more information focused pages such as “about us” and “contact us”, just to get it out of the way. After work on the information pages we start on the product list and database because we must get that finished and working before moving on to the meat of the project, the shopping cart. The shopping cart took a while to figure out but in the end everything worked as intended, there were a few flaws but overall it’s functional. Once the shopping cart and checkout was done we did some visual edits and inserted the images for the games. However, we were not finished because of feedback from Mr. Bahana we revised some things, especially the admin page, and allowed the admin to add and remove products; a functionality that we previously did not allow.
